A Literary Journey through Autumn

My Autumn Journal, ‘Seasons of Mists and Mellow Fruitfulness’, celebrates both my favourite season and some of my favourite Romantic authors. The journal features enough reading and writing prompts for two weeks. The exercises are short enough to integrate into your everyday life or you can use it to create a cosy retreat. Either way, I hope this gift will help you slow down and enjoy the season as it unfolds. (*Cosy blanket not included).
